TfL bans some e-bikes from Elizabeth Line and DLR after fires
Transport for London is banning non-folded e-bikes from most of its network from Monday, including the Elizabeth Line, Docklands Light Railway and London Overground in southeast London. More than 900 London buildings need special fire safety measures – and number is growing
More than 900 buildings across London currently require a waking watch or other fire safety measures because of defects such as flammable cladding, the capital’s fire chief has said.
